Latif Özler is a scholar working on Mechanical Engineering, Electrical and Electronic Engineering and Materials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Latif Özler has authored 19 papers receiving a total of 411 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 15 papers in Mechanical Engineering, 7 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ering and 7 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Latif Özler's work include Advanced machining processes and optimization (10 papers), Advanced Machining and Optimization Techniques (6 papers) and Advanced Surface Polishing Techniques (5 papers). Latif Özler is often cited by papers focused on Advanced machining processes and optimization (10 papers), Advanced Machining and Optimization Techniques (6 papers) and Advanced Surface Polishing Techniques (5 papers). Latif Özler collaborates with scholars based in Türkiye. Latif Özler's co-authors include Nihat Tosun, Gül Tosun, Ali İnan, Cihan Özel, Nuri Orhan, Mehmet Kaya, İhsan Dağtekin and Ali Said Durmuş and has published in prestigious journals such as Current Opinion in Biotechnology, Journal of Alloys and Compounds and Journal of Materials Processing Technology.
